    literally free software with a free licence… just fork it

    maintaining a fork is a lot of work and currently there is nobody even helping review commits in the mainline version.

    i am also disgusted by the use of discord but i recommend reading tridge’s messages yesterday in this log of the rsync discord for some context about recent events.

    tldr: it isn’t that he just decided to start changing things using claude and broke a bunch of stuff; the bugs he introduced recently are side effects of security fixes for the onslaught of security vulnerabilities which other people are finding using LLMs.
